Responsibilities: The Healthcare Investment Banking Group of Cantor Fitzgerald is seeking Associates to support the execution of a broad range of advisory and capital raising transactions across life sciences and biopharma. Associates will work closely with senior bankers and clients, gaining meaningful exposure to transaction execution, client relationship management, and strategic advisory. • Coordinate transaction execution across equity financings, M&A, and other strategic advisory transactions for life sciences clients • Prepare pitch books, offering memoranda, management presentations, and other transaction marketing materials • Perform detailed financial modeling and valuation analysis to support live transactions and pitches • Conduct industry, company, and product research across various therapeutic areas in biopharma • Organize and participate in client meetings and investor presentations • Lead and support drafting sessions for underwriting and advisory engagements • Conduct comprehensive industry, company, and transaction-specific due diligence • Contribute to the development and execution of strategic ideas within key life sciences subsectors (biopharma, medtech, etc.) Qualifications: • 3-5 years of life sciences or biopharma investment banking experience • Demonstrated experience executing M&A, capital markets transactions, and strategic advisory assignments • General knowledge of life sciences and biopharma industry trends • Advanced financial modeling and valuation expertise, including biopharma-specific frameworks • Exceptional verbal and written communication skills • Proven ability to manage multiple workstreams simultaneously in a fast-paced environment • Strong leadership and team management skills • Series 63 and 79 licenses preferred Educational Qualifications: • Bachelor’s Degree required • Undergraduate or graduate coursework in life sciences (biology or related field) is a differentiating plus Compensation: • Base salary range of $150,000 - $225,000, plus discretionary bonus The actual base salary will be determined on an individualized basis considering a wide range of factors including, but not limited to, relevant skills, experience, education, and, where applicable, licenses or certifications held. In addition to base salary and a competitive benefits package (including health, vision, and dental insurance, paid time off and a 401(k) retirement), this position may be eligible for additional types of compensation including discretionary bonuses and other short- and long-term incentives (e.g., deferred cash, equity, etc.).
